Forever is an intriguing blend of documentary and drama that takes a deep dive into grief through the characters Alpha and Omega. The film's atmosphere is heavy, often reflecting the director Kasper Juhl's own frustrations with loss, and it’s palpable. The pacing is a bit uneven, but it lends to the rawness of the emotions portrayed. The performances are quite striking, especially how these two characters embody different aspects of coping with death. It's not flashy; rather, it uses practical effects sparingly, letting the narrative drive the impact. The film wrestles with heavy themes of love intertwined with loss, offering a unique perspective on how we confront mortality. It’s a distinct piece that lingers long after the credits roll.
